AI search in online dictionary sources & meanings containing MERRI

MERRI

  • Merrymaking
  • n.

    The act of making merry; conviviality; merriment; jollity.

  • Waggish
  • a.

    Like a wag; mischievous in sport; roguish in merriment or good humor; frolicsome.

  • Merrymaker
  • n.

    One who makes merriment or indulges in conviviality; a jovial comrade.

  • Joy
  • n.

    The sign or exhibition of joy; gayety; mirth; merriment; festivity.

  • Laughingly
  • adv.

    With laughter or merriment.

  • Merrimake
  • v. i.

    See Merrymake, v.

  • Merrily
  • adv.

    In a merry manner; with mirth; with gayety and laughter; jovially. See Mirth, and Merry.

  • Utas
  • n.

    Hence, festivity; merriment.

  • Uproarious
  • a.

    Making, or accompanied by, uproar, or noise and tumult; as, uproarious merriment.

  • Hilarity
  • n.

    Boisterous mirth; merriment; jollity.

  • Waggery
  • n.

    The manner or action of a wag; mischievous merriment; sportive trick or gayety; good-humored sarcasm; pleasantry; jocularity; as, the waggery of a schoolboy.

  • Raillery
  • n.

    Pleasantry or slight satire; banter; jesting language; satirical merriment.

  • Merriness
  • n.

    The quality or state of being merry; merriment; mirth; gayety, with laughter.

  • Satyr
  • n.

    A sylvan deity or demigod, represented as part man and part goat, and characterized by riotous merriment and lasciviousness.

  • Saturnalia
  • n. pl.

    The festival of Saturn, celebrated in December, originally during one day, but afterward during seven days, as a period of unrestrained license and merriment for all classes, extending even to the slaves.

  • Merrimake
  • n.

    See Merrymake, n.

  • Spleen
  • n.

    A fit of immoderate laughter or merriment.

  • Rally
  • v. i.

    To use pleasantry, or satirical merriment.

  • Laughter
  • v. i.

    A movement (usually involuntary) of the muscles of the face, particularly of the lips, with a peculiar expression of the eyes, indicating merriment, satisfaction, or derision, and usually attended by a sonorous and interrupted expulsion of air from the lungs. See Laugh, v. i.

  • Merriment
  • n.

    Gayety, with laughter; mirth; frolic.
